Now you can explore the full catalog from any device, anytime. Browse over 1,200 books featuring Deaf, Hard of Hearing, and DeafBlind characters — filter by age, book type, equipment, representation, and more to find exactly the right story for the readers in your life.
This catalog is a labor of love, a curated list of books featuring Deaf, Hard of Hearing, and DeafBlind characters, built by volunteers who connected through the Friends of the Hearing Center at UPMC Children's Hospital of Pittsburgh.
Our Mission
We believe representation matters. Many children who are Deaf, Hard of Hearing, or DeafBlind have never opened a book and found a character who shares their experiences. Every child deserves to see themselves reflected in the stories they read. We created this resource so that families, librarians, educators, and young readers can easily find books that include Deaf, Hard of Hearing, and DeafBlind experiences similar to their own.
